Women In Farming- Abbie Dixon from Bee Sting Clothing

June 6, 2018 by farmerswifeandmummy Leave a Comment

This month’s Women in Farming is a lady with big ambition and a quirky style. Abbie Dixon, 26, is the creative mind behind the independent Manchester based fashion label Bee Sting. Inspired by her horse Makalu’s shoes, Abbie started the brand from her bedroom on the family farm in Bolton, where she grew up. The … [Read more…]
